Common Welding Qualifications

While the American Welding Society’s basic CW certification paves the way for most positions, some industries mandate a specific certificate. Some of the most-widely used of them are listed below.

  • CWI and SCWI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ders who work on pipelines in the gas and oil field
  • CW Certificates to be a Certified Welder
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ders who work with boiler and pressure containers

Employment and Income

Career Possibilities for Welder in Haysville, TN

As reported by the O*Net Online, welders are very much sought after in the State of Tennessee. The rise in new positions for welders are estimated to go up nationwide through the year 2022 and in Tennessee. Because of so many favorable factors to help you, your opportunity will never be better to become a welding specialist.

The below data features pay and job projections for welding professionals in the State of Tennessee through the end of the decade.

Tennessee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 8,240 9,740 18% 350
Tennessee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,800 $34,700 $47,300

Source: O*Net Online
